Ugreen's liquid-cooled power bank aims to redefine thermal management in wireless charging

UGREEN’s new MagFlow range introduces active liquid cooling in power banks and chargers, promising faster, cooler wireless charging as demand for higher wattage increases amid thermal challenges.

UGREEN has brought an unusually elaborate cooling system to a category that normally hides its compromises behind plastic shells and marketing claims. Its new MagFlow range, unveiled around IFA 2026 in Berlin and at the company’s Smart Living launch event at Gillette Stadium in Foxborough on 3 September, is led by a 10,000mAh magnetic power bank that uses a micro-pump to circulate coolant inside the pack. The products are already on sale, with UGREEN pitching them as a way to make 25W Qi2 charging faster without the familiar rise in surface heat.

That focus on heat is not incidental. In launch material distributed through PR Newswire, UGREEN argued that the jump from 15W wireless charging to 25W raises power by nearly 70%, bringing a corresponding increase in thermal load. The company said heat build-up can cause throttling, slower charging and long-term harm to battery health. Club386, reporting from the IFA show floor, added the practical engineering point behind that message: once temperatures climb, charging performance tends to fall away, while sustained heat is one of the conditions that speeds up lithium-ion degradation.

The MagFlow Pro power bank is the most technically ambitious part of the line-up. Android Authority and 9to5Toys both drew attention to the visible CryoPulse coolant loop behind a transparent panel, turning the thermal system into a feature users can actually see working. Notebookcheck reported that the pack also includes a built-in USB-C cable, 45W wired output and support for PD, QC, PPS, AFC, FCP and SCP charging standards. Club386 said there is a second USB-C port as well, allowing the unit to charge three devices simultaneously: one over Qi2 and two over USB-C. It also said the pack is built around two 5,000mAh cells. Notebookcheck listed the dimensions at 108.45 x 70.6 x 16.2mm and the weight at about 229.9g, which suggests UGREEN has added cooling hardware without turning the product into an obviously bulky travel battery.

UGREEN’s own performance claims are substantial. According to the PR Newswire release, the company says the power bank can hold peak iPhone 17 Pro Max temperature up to 10C below a 48C industry reference while still taking that phone to 50% in about 40 minutes over Qi2. The company also says it uses high-density ATL cells with Dymondcell 2.0 protection and a built-in display showing charging power, battery level, cycle count and cooling status. That combination is why several reports treated the product as more than a cosmetic experiment: unlike typical magnetic packs that rely on passive heat spreading, this one actively moves liquid through the body of the battery while charging.

The desktop version, sold as the MagFlow Pro 3-in-1 stand, uses a different cooling method but makes a similar promise. Android Central and UGREEN’s launch release said it combines a thermoelectric cooling module with an ultra-quiet 15dB fan while charging an iPhone, Apple Watch and AirPods together. UGREEN says the charger can bring the centre of its magnetic charging surface down to about 51.8F and take an iPhone 17 Pro Max to 50% in 26 minutes. However, Club386’s report from Berlin cited a markedly different figure, saying the same stand reached 20% in 26 minutes. That discrepancy does not prove either account wrong, but it does show how sensitive launch-day charging numbers are to the exact test method, handset state and ambient conditions.

The smaller MagFlow 2-in-1 foldable charger is a more straightforward accessory, but it still fills an important place in the range. PR Newswire said it folds down to 60 x 72 x 27mm, while Android Central framed it as the bedside or travel option rather than the technological showpiece. Android Authority added one useful specification absent from some of the broader launch summaries: it can deliver 25W to a phone and 5W to AirPods at the same time. Pricing around this model also varied early on. Android Central gave it a US price of about $59, while Android Authority said it had already appeared on Amazon at roughly $43. UGREEN’s European list price was £43.99 or €49.99.

The flagship power bank shows how much of a premium UGREEN thinks buyers will accept for thermal management. Most US launch coverage placed it at $149.99 through UGREEN’s own shop and Amazon, while Notebookcheck reported a 20% introductory offer taking it to $119.99. Club386 gave local pricing of £109.99 and €119.99. The 3-in-1 stand was listed at £119.99 or €139.99 in Europe, and at around $159 in US launch coverage. Those regional and promotional differences help explain why the early reporting does not line up perfectly on price, particularly around the foldable charger.

What UGREEN is really testing here is whether active cooling can become a normal selling point in premium wireless charging rather than a gimmick borrowed from enthusiast PCs. The accessories market is already crowded with magnetic packs and stands that charge more slowly and cost much less. UGREEN is arguing that as 25W Qi2 charging becomes more common, the bottleneck will not be magnetic alignment or battery size so much as temperature control. If independent testing bears out even part of the company’s claims, the most important detail in this launch may not be the transparent coolant window, but the broader suggestion that wireless chargers are starting to need the same level of thermal design attention as the phones they serve.
